The Opportunity

As a technical principal product manager, you will work with marketing business leaders and IT teams to build out our marketing content supply chain using our own groundbreaking Adobe products. You will collect and prioritize key business requirements to enable Adobe marketers to plan, create, optimize, and measure impactful, brand consistent content with efficiency, speed and scale. You will log feedback and work with product engineering to guide future roadmap delivery.


What You'll Do

  • Understand the needs of global marketing in our products, services and platforms.
  • Translate customer needs into clear, prioritized requirements with supporting journey maps.
  • Build key use cases as the basis for comprehensive, end-to-end features and user acceptance testing for marketing solutions.
  • Deliver features, capabilities and tools that help the Adobe marketing organization meet their strategic goals.
  • Analyze and map data to augment requirements and/or aid in decision making.
  • Build and measure success metrics/criteria.
  • Prepare and deliver presentations to higher-level management including a roadmap, progress, risks and opportunities for marketing-focused capabilities and processes.
  • Collect continuous feedback and share with IT and product teams to ensure successful delivery.
     

What You Need to Succeed

  • Bachelors or Masters degree in Business or Technology field
  • 5+ years of professional product management experience in a technology field or well-defined internal-facing product.
  • Understanding of technical environments, marketing data, and marketing operations.
  • Experience in building a marketing content supply chain preferred.
  • A self-starter, clearing obstacles with a resourceful and creative approach to problem-solving.
  •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ills.
  • Attention to detail, balanced with the ability to absorb large amounts of information and distill it down to the essentials.
  • Ability to work as part of a team and take a leadership role as a subject matter specialist to meet ambitious goals.
  • Proven track record in highly cross-functional projects, working with product and technical teams with multiple priorities.
  • Strong technical aptitude for learning new technologies and understanding how these will help the business.

If this role does not have Colorado listed as a hiring location, no specific application window applies, and the posting may close at any time based on hiring needs.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several  U.S. geographic markets, and we pay differently based on those defined markets. The U.S. pay range for this position is $145,100 -- $273,200 annually. Pay within this range varies by work location and may also depend on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for the job location during the hiring process.

At Adobe, for sales roles starting salaries are expressed as total target compensation (TTC = base + commission), and short-term incentives are in the form of sales commission plans.  Non-sales roles starting salaries are expressed as base salary and short-term incentives are in the form of the Annual Incentive Plan (AIP).

In addition, certain roles may be eligible for long-term incentives in the form of a new hire equity award.
